to make technical concepts accessible, begin ‌by explaining fundamentals in plain terms.The‌ Bitcoin network ‍secures transactions via proof‑of‑work, a consensus mechanism that targets an average block time of ~10 minutes and constrains total issuance to 21⁢ million coins; as ⁢of mid‑2024 roughly 19.5 million BTC were in circulation. Several cognitive biases⁤ commonly warp crypto reporting and‌ the decisions readers make. Confirmation bias leads​ journalists and analysts to highlight evidence⁤ that⁢ fits their existing narrative – for example, ‌selectively citing a⁢ 10% pullback as proof of an imminent bear market while ignoring historical drawdowns that often exceed 50%. Recency bias amplifies the impact of the‍ latest candle on sentiment, and anchoring fixes interpretation to arbitrary past ‌prices (e.g., previous all-time highs) rather than to ⁢present liquidity and order-book context. Moreover, the availability‍ heuristic makes rare, dramatic events – exchange hacks, sudden liquidations – seem more likely than they⁤ statistically are,‍ skewing risk perception for newcomers and veterans alike.

Practical checks can reduce the influence of these distortions. Watch ⁣for red flags such⁢ as unnamed sources, cherry-picked ⁢timeframes, absence of on-chain corroboration, and headlines⁣ that‌ conflate correlation with causation. In⁣ particular, verify ​whether reports reference measurable indicators such as funding rates, open interest, MVRV, or​ changes⁤ in exchange ⁣supply. tools, Tactics and⁣ Habits to Make ​Verification Routine

Verification in crypto begins with mastering a concise toolkit ⁢and a repeatable ​workflow.​ Start with fundamental on-chain instruments: ⁢ block ⁤explorers (for Bitcoin use Blockstream or Blockchain.com), on-chain analytics platforms (such as Glassnode or CryptoQuant), and exchange API price feeds. Complement these with secure ‍custody‌ tools⁤ – hardware wallets (Ledger,Trezor),multisignature wallets,and tested cold-storage procedures – and adopt‍ cryptographic verification habits like checking PGP signatures on releases. For⁢ practical routine checks,cross-reference a transaction ID on a block explorer,confirm at ‍least 6 confirmations ‌for large BTC transfers,and verify destination addresses​ by copying and pasting with checksum⁤ tools or‌ scanning QR codes rather than typing. In addition, use alerts from ⁣at least‍ three independent price/data sources to avoid reliance on a single feed.

Next, apply ⁢analytic tactics that translate raw data into actionable ⁢signals. Combine simple moving averages (such as, monitoring a SMA50 ⁤ and SMA200 ⁢crossover) with on-chain ratios: MVRV (market value to realized value),​ active addresses,‌ and ⁤ hash rate trends. ⁢As an example,⁢ an MVRV ratio⁢ crossing above 1.0 indicates that, on‌ average, ‍holders are in profit – a⁤ useful context point‍ when weighing distribution risk. Simultaneously occurring,​ rising hash rate ‌typically ​strengthens network security but can precede⁣ miner sell ⁢pressure; ​incorporate these signals into sizing rules. To⁢ operationalize this, maintain a checklist ​that⁤ includes:

  • real-time ⁤price checks from exchange APIs,
  • on-chain confirmation counts and block height⁤ validation,
  • protocol ⁣upgrade or client-release signature verification,
  • and contract-source audits where applicable ​(for smart‑contract ecosystems).

This layered⁣ approach helps both newcomers ​and experienced ​traders reduce false positives⁤ and make measured decisions.
